The reports posted on this page summarize the work of the Oroville Dam Citizens Advisory Commission (OCAC). As mandated by Senate Bill 955, the 2018 legislation that formed the Commission, OCAC publishes a report at least once every three years.
The parameters of each Commission Report, as specified in Senate Bill 955, are detailed in the following language:
"Publish a report at least once every three years that provides:
(A) An overview of ongoing maintenance and improvements made at the dam and its site.
(B) A register of communications received from the department and other parties to the commission.
(C) Notice of upcoming plans made by the department for the dam and its site.
(D) An overview of flood management projects on the Feather River affecting public safety and flood risk reduction."
